奋斗
努力

多少访问量适用什么样的服务器?

云计算

选择服务器配置时,访问量是关键因素之一,但还需结合业务类型、用户分布、内容复杂度等综合考虑。以下是一个通用的参考框架,帮助您根据访问量选择合适的服务器方案:


1. 低流量(日访问量 < 1万)

  • 适用场景:个人博客、小型企业官网、测试环境。
  • 推荐方案
    • 共享主机/VPS:低成本(月费约 $5-$20),资源有限但足够应对低并发。
    • 基础云服务器:如阿里云/腾讯云1核1GB/2GB内存,按量付费。
    • 静态网站:可直接托管在GitHub Pages、Netlify等免费平台。

2. 中低流量(日访问量 1万 – 10万)

  • 适用场景:中小型电商、社区论坛、内容管理系统(CMS)。
  • 推荐方案
    • 独立云服务器:2-4核CPU、4-8GB内存(月费约 $50-$200)。
    • 优化建议
    • 使用Nginx/Apache优化静态资源。
    • 数据库(如MySQL)单独部署,避免资源竞争。
    • 启用CDN提速静态内容分发。

3. 中高流量(日访问量 10万 – 100万)

  • 适用场景:中型电商、SaaS应用、媒体平台。
  • 推荐方案
    • 负载均衡集群:多台云服务器(4-8核CPU,8-16GB内存) + 负载均衡器(如AWS ALB、Nginx)。
    • 数据库分离:主从复制或使用云数据库(如RDS)。
    • 缓存层:Redis/Memcached缓解数据库压力。
    • 对象存储:图片/视频等大文件使用OSS/S3。

4. 高流量(日访问量 > 100万)

  • 适用场景:大型电商、社交平台、流媒体服务。
  • 推荐方案
    • 分布式架构:微服务化 + Kubernetes容器编排。
    • 全球CDN:提速全球用户访问(如Cloudflare、Akamai)。
    • 数据库扩展:分库分表或使用NoSQL(如MongoDB、Cassandra)。
    • Serverless/边缘计算:处理高并发请求(如AWS Lambda、Cloudflare Workers)。

关键影响因素

  1. 动态/静态内容比例:静态内容多可依赖CDN,动态请求需更高计算资源。
  2. 并发用户数:瞬时高峰(如秒杀活动)需预留2-3倍资源。
  3. 数据读写频率:高频读写需SSD存储和缓存策略。
  4. 业务容灾需求:高可用需多可用区部署+自动伸缩(Auto Scaling)。

成本优化建议

  • 按需扩展:云服务商支持弹性扩容,初期可从小配置开始。
  • 监控工具:使用Prometheus、Grafana等实时监控,避免资源浪费。
  • 混合架构:冷数据用低成本存储(如AWS Glacier),热点数据用内存缓存。

示例配置参考(以电商为例):

  • 日10万PV
    • 前端:2台4核8GB服务器(负载均衡)。
    • 后端:1台8核16GB服务器 + Redis缓存。
    • 数据库:云RDS(MySQL 8核16GB + 只读副本)。

建议根据实际压力测试(如JMeter)调整配置,避免过度或不足投入。

未经允许不得转载:云服务器 » 多少访问量适用什么样的服务器?